Transaction 39014b340bedd97b3d375fa5e7c8ab5012cbea97f6d66ca4aef338ff63928bfa
1 Input
1 Output
-
39014b340bedd97b3d375fa5e7c8ab5012cbea97f6d66ca4aef338ff63928bfa:0
- value
- 648585
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6812c93faafe41f2dee97bf9f69a296d3e5752da OP_EQUAL
- address
- 3BBJhn2cC4eQpMuQTKJ9jiDqBRbvD4FMVu